Annotation

This paper discusses studies of the migration over time of hypocenters from great depths to the Earth’s surface. The calculations are based on the notion that surface fracturing of the external lithosphere corresponds to brittle fracturing, while internal lithosphere fracturing, accompanied by a decrease of earthquake hypocenter depth, corresponds to ductile fracturing. A procedure for calculating periods of the rising of earthquake sources in an elastic-plastic environment is suggested. Finally, it was revealed that the rising of hypocenters to the surface takes approximately 8–10 years.
